AGM-65 Maverick

Mission

The air-to-ground Missile AGM-65 Maverick was conceived for the missions of brought closer support, of prohibition of zone and suppression of enemy defenses. It offers to its launcher a capacity of remote shooting of safety with high degree of accuracy against tactical targets varied such as armoured tanks, anti-aircraft defenses, ships, transport facilities or storage. During the War of the gulf, in 1991, are effectiveness was of 85% of blows to the goal for a precision of impact of 91cm.

Development

In 1965, the US Air Force, very disappointed performances of the missile AGM-12 Bullpup, approves the launching of the AGM-65, whose manufacture is entrusted to Honeywell in 1968. The first not-guided shootings take place the following year. In 1975, the production of a first batch of 17000 AGM-65A is completed.

Construction

The missile has 4 delta wings has small ratio and four surfaces of control located immediately behind the wings. Construction is of modular type, making it possible to assemble different type of loads and guidance. The first part contains the guidance system which can be electro-optical (TV), Infrarouge (IR) or Laser. The center section contains the load which can be made up of a hollow-charge of 57kg or of a penetrating load high explosive capacity of 135kg has. The third and last section contain the propulsion.

Versions

  • AGM-65A : 1972. Initial version with guidance TV based on contrast. Require optimum conditions for launching which if they are not joined together, make lose the target with the missile. Focal distance of the guidance system: 200mm
  • AGM-65B : 1975. Version improved of the AGM-65A, with better guidance TV, updated electronics and focal distance of 400mm allowing to acquire the target moreover further.
  • AGM-65C: Version with laser Guidance. Can use a large variety of pod of guidance, including ATLIS French.
  • AGM-65D: Version with Infra-red guidance . On the assumption of a war in Europe, the atmospheric conditions often did not make it possible to draw part of guidance TV, the Infrarouge, less sensitive to the atmospheric effects was thus selected as solution. This capacity makes it also suited to the shooting of night.
  • AGM-65E: Version carrying a penetrating head of 135kg for the use by the body of the Marines.
  • AGM-65F: Version optimized for the US Navy for a naval use. Sensor IR + load of 135kg.
  • AGM-65G: Version in service in the US Air Force, the guidance system can lock targets of bigger size. Sensor IR + load of 135kg.
  • AGM-65H: 2003. Version improved of the guidance system TV.

With the combat

The AGM-65A entered in service at the end of the Guerre of Vietnam. A total of 18 missiles were drawn there for 13 blows with the goal. It is during the war of the Gulf that Maverick knew its hour of glory since 5296 missiles were drawn successfully in 85% from the cases for the versions TV and IR and 66% for the versions Laser. The weapon was also used with the Panama in 1989, with the Kosovo in 1999, Afghanistan in 2001 then in Iraq in 2003. Israel for its part used a great number of Maverick during the Guerre of Kippour in 1973, with the Lebanon in 1983 then again with the Lebanon in 2006 with scores close to 100%.
The Iran used a great number of Maverick during the Guerre Iran-Iraq against terrestrial targets like maritime, mobile or not. The Yugoslavia has, of dimensioned sound, used the near total of its stock during the civil war of the years 1990, but would still have of it a small number in Serbia.
